Nvidia exec says AI is more expensive than actual workers — yet some companies don't see the extra costs as a negative

  1. Nvidia and Uber executives said some AI systems now cost more to run than human labor, especially for coding assistants and agent workflows.

  2. Token usage and compute bills can make enterprise AI unexpectedly expensive, even when the tools are widely deployed.

  3. Some leaders still see the high spend as worthwhile if it drives durable automation and future headcount reductions.

  4. The story highlights a growing focus on AI ROI, pricing, and workforce planning as businesses scale adoption.
